About Atasehir Finance Center of Istanbul
Due to the growing trend of Turkey’s economy in recent years and the increase in per capita income and prosperity, this country has left the group of third world countries and joined the group of developing countries. The continuation of the upward trend has caused the United States to end a number of import customs exemptions for third world and developing countries for Turkey in May 2019. The mentioned customs exemptions are specific to developing countries, which the United States has given to them to improve the economy of such countries.
In this regard, the Turkish government decided to build a finance center of Atasehir area of Istanbul in order to continue and accelerate the upward trend of economic growth. so that large domestic and international companies and financial institutions operate in this area. This financial center will act similar to the huge economic centers in New York, London, Singapore, Hong Kong. In order to attract foreign capital, the government has considered incentive plans to accelerate the attraction process.
In addition to the presence of a dynamic economy and incentive plans, a suitable area will be needed to build a finance center. After long studies, Atasehir region was proposed as the most prominent and suitable candidate for the implementation of this plan. Easy access to transportation routes, the high potential of the region, geographical location, etc., made the government of Atasehir choose the financial center of Turkey.
Finishing of Project of Finance Center of Istanbul
Now this huge project has been constructed in a land of 300 thousand square meters with an area of 3 million and 200 thousand square meters. At the same time, the private sector is also building various commercial centers around this huge project in an area of over 500,000 square meters. Almost all major financial centers of Turkey, including the Istanbul Stock Exchange (BIST), the Central Bank of Turkey (TCMB), the Center for Supervision of Banks and Financial Institutions of Turkey (BDDK), the centers of the largest banks in Turkey, including Ziraat Bank, Halk Bank Bank), Vakiflar Bank, İş GYO, TAO Gayrimenkul and many international credit institutions will take their place in this area.
In addition to the aforementioned institutions and financial centers, famous brands and chains of hotels, shopping centers, cultural centers, etc. will take their place in this project. So that more than 150 thousand people will work in this center and its surroundings. This huge commercial and financial center is located at the intersection of the two main highways E-5 and TEM. Also, for easier access, a special subway line is being built for this center.
